Key Responsibilities:
Precast Design & Planning:
- Collaborate with design engineers to develop the design and detailing of precast concrete elements.
- Review project specifications and client requirements to ensure precast solutions are compliant with design and safety standards.
- Prepare detailed plans and schedules for precast work activities, including casting, curing, and installation timelines.
- Ensure that the design of precast elements aligns with overall project schedules and cost expectations.
Production Management:
- Oversee the production of precast concrete components at the plant, ensuring that production is in line with project requirements, timelines, and quality standards.
- Coordinate with production teams to ensure proper materials, forms, and equipment are available for efficient casting and production.
- Monitor the production process to ensure that each precast element is produced to specification, with appropriate quality control checks at every stage.
- Implement corrective actions as necessary to address any production issues or quality concerns.
Installation & Site Coordination:
- Manage the transportation, delivery, and installation of precast concrete elements at the construction site.
- Coordinate with site engineers and contractors to ensure that precast elements are safely and efficiently installed as per design.
- Oversee the handling and installation of large and heavy precast components, ensuring safety measures are followed to prevent accidents or damage.
- Conduct regular site inspections to ensure that installation is on schedule, within budget, and meets all quality and safety requirements.
Quality Control & Assurance:
- Ensure all precast concrete elements meet required industry standards and are manufactured and installed to the highest quality.
- Conduct regular inspections and testing of precast elements both during production and upon delivery to the construction site.
- Address any non-conformities in materials, production, or installation processes, and implement corrective actions where necessary.
- Maintain proper documentation of quality checks, testing, and inspections for all precast work.
Cost & Resource Management:
- Assist in the estimation of costs for precast concrete elements, ensuring that production and installation processes remain within budget.
- Optimize resource allocation to prevent delays and reduce costs, including material management, labor, and equipment use.
- Work closely with procurement teams to ensure the timely availability of required materials and components for precast production.
Health, Safety, and Environmental Compliance:
- Ensure adherence to all health, safety, and environmental regulations during the production, transportation, and installation of precast elements.
- Conduct regular safety audits and ensure that the team and contractors follow established safety protocols to prevent accidents and injuries.
- Implement and promote best practices for environmental sustainability in precast production and installation processes.
Team Leadership & Collaboration:
- Lead and mentor a team of engineers and technicians involved in precast production and installation.
- Foster a collaborative working environment with other engineering disciplines, contractors, and subcontractors to ensure seamless execution of precast works.
- Provide technical guidance and support to team members, helping them troubleshoot issues during production or installation.
Documentation & Reporting:
- Maintain accurate records of all precast work, including design documents, production schedules, quality control reports, and installation logs.
- Provide regular progress updates to senior management and clients, addressing any challenges, risks, or changes to the project scope.
- Prepare and submit all necessary documentation for project review, approval, and certification.
